About the role
Reporting directly to the CEO, you'll play a key role in keeping the Chamber running smoothly by managing day-to-day bookkeeping and financial administration across our organisation.
This role suits someone who is confident, organised, and enjoys being trusted to manage their work independently while being part of a close-knit team.
What you'll be doing
* Managing bookkeeping and accounting data across all Chamber business units
* Processing payroll, including PAYG, superannuation and leave entitlements
* Generating invoices for members, partners, events and programs
* Managing debtor receipts, payments and reconciliations
* Reconciling online membership payments via external gateways
* Coding creditors and maintaining clean financial records
* Supporting month-end processes with our external accountant
* Assisting the CEO with financial reporting, budgeting and cashflow forecasting
* Providing light corporate and reception support as needed.
